When you live in an area that is prone to hurricanes, it is only prudent to have a hurricane disaster kit prepared and ready to go at a moment's notice. While it can be confusing to put a hurricane disaster kit together if you've never done it, there a few common necessities that need to be in that kit. These necessities are things like a means to start a fire, a way to purify water, and a source of light like a headlamp or flashlight. Having these simple necessities will help you to weather the worst of any storm, and are a great place to start from.
You will need enough water and enough food to last you a several days

I could not find much about free disaster kits at all. The "disaster kits" that are available are information packets that tell you how to make a disaster kit to have on hand at home if a disaster strikes, in order to be prepared.
No, unfortunately the ASPCA does not provide free disaster kits for pets on their website. However, they do provide instructions on what to include in a disaster kit that you can make on your own.
